Is it safe to buy used fish tanks?

Do not purchase a tank that was built for and intended to be used as a terrarium thinking you can use it as an aquarium Those tanks are typically made of much thinner glass than an aquarium tank The thinner glass and/or seams will break or leak under the prolonged pressure of being filled with water

Do I need to clean a used fish tank?

It is important that you use a safe cleaning solution so that your old fish tank is properly sanitized A vinegar and water cleaning solution is excellent for breaking down white residue or hard water stains, neutralizing fishy odors, and safely sanitizing your old fish tank

How often should Aquariums be resealed?

If you have a very large aquarium that was custom built it might make sense to have it resealed However, newer tanks may offer better features that still make resealing a poor choice A quality silicone seal should last at least 10 years A lot of upgrades in overflow boxes and drains can happen in 10 years

How much does it cost to reseal an aquarium?

How much does it cost to reseal a tank? If you reseal your tank yourself, the whole process shouldn’t cost more than $20 Assuming you already own a utility knife and household glass cleaner, you will need to purchase only the silicone sealant and masking tape

How do you store an empty aquarium?

Line the bottom of the box with crumpled packing paper, then gently lower in the tank Add crumpled paper around the outside of the aquarium, between the glass and sides of the box Add a layer of crumpled packing paper to the bottom of the aquarium, and place the bags of gravel and the decorations in the center

Can fish tanks leak?

The most common cause of fish tank leaks is often a deterioration or flaw in the silicone seal along the seams that hold the walls together Leaks along the seams of an aquarium can be easily fixed at home Once it’s dry, add water to your fish tank and make sure it’s no longer leaking

How do I clean my new aquarium glass?

Lay the tank down on a towel, and pour enough vinegar on the affected glass to cover it Let it sit for 10 to 20 minutes, then scrub with a non-abrasive pad or cloth If you have a stubborn patch of build-up, try using a razor blade or algae scraper to gently scrape the scale away from only glass panels

How long do fish tanks last?

If the tank was made in like the last 5yrs, the silicone should last 20+ years, if its older then 5yrs or so, they typically last for 10-15 yrs I know a few people have had tanks a lot longer then that that are still holding up

How long does the sealant in a fish tank last?

If you are in doubt, replace the silicone before using the tank (its real easy to do) Most manufactures give there silicone a life span of 20 to 30 years so I would guess the maximum life span would be somewhere around there (depending on how well the silicone was applied)

Can I use any silicone in my aquarium?

100% silicone is completely safe for aquariums as long as there are no sneaky additives; if it’s marked as pure silicone, it is safe Some silicones go as far as to include “aquarium-safe” on their packaging, but this can often reflect on the price as well
